Quantcast
Channel: Latest News Archives - TheCitizen - It's all about you
Viewing all articles
Browse latest Browse all 21354

MH17 plane crash: Ukraine rebels hand over black boxes


Viewing all articles
Browse latest Browse all 21354

Trending Articles